Transaction dd7628683d039b5c6937e6b91e5f1aa9e44c408d0b5e6fefe5ec75c1ff2547d6
1 Input
1 Output
-
dd7628683d039b5c6937e6b91e5f1aa9e44c408d0b5e6fefe5ec75c1ff2547d6:0
- value
- 129100
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ad587360763a2a64ae7899089505aaa04b304408
- address
- bc1q44v8xcrk8g4xftncnyyf2pd25p9nq3qg4zcs5t